New York orthopedic surgeons providing charitable care to Cuba — 3 insights

Forty-seven healthcare professionals from New York are going to Cuba to perform more than 50 free orthopedic surgeries, The Record reports.

Advertisement

What you should know:

1. The Operation Walk Albany team is being led by Jared Roberts, MD, an orthopedic surgeon at Albany, N.Y.-based The Bone & Joint Center.

2. Four other surgeons will make the trip with Dr. Roberts to perform the procedures. The rest of the staff consists of support and physical therapy professionals.

3. The team raised $150,000 to pay for supplies and travel expenses for the weeklong trip.
